1. What are the basic concepts of organic chemistry?
Ans. The basic concepts of organic chemistry include the study of carbon compounds and their properties, structure, reactions, and synthesis. It involves understanding the bonding patterns of carbon, the functional groups, and the various types of organic reactions.
2. How is organic chemistry different from inorganic chemistry?
Ans. Organic chemistry primarily deals with carbon-based compounds, while inorganic chemistry focuses on non-carbon compounds. Organic chemistry is more concerned with the study of organic reactions and the properties of carbon compounds, whereas inorganic chemistry explores the behavior of elements and compounds other than carbon.
3. What is the importance of organic chemistry in everyday life?
Ans. Organic chemistry plays a crucial role in daily life as it is involved in the development of medicines, fuels, plastics, dyes, and many other essential products. It helps us understand the composition and behavior of organic compounds found in food, drugs, and materials we encounter regularly.
4. What are functional groups in organic chemistry?
Ans. Functional groups are specific arrangements of atoms or groups of atoms within organic compounds that determine their chemical properties and reactivity. Examples of functional groups include hydroxyl (OH), carbonyl (C=O), amino (NH2), and carboxyl (COOH). They give organic compounds their unique characteristics and impact their behavior in reactions.
5. How can one determine the structure of an organic compound?
Ans. The structure of an organic compound can be determined using various techniques, such as spectroscopy (including infrared, nuclear magnetic resonance, and mass spectrometry), elemental analysis, and X-ray crystallography. These methods provide information about the connectivity of atoms, functional groups, and overall molecular arrangement, allowing the identification and characterization of organic compounds.
